Wart Removal Myths Debunked: Separating Fact from Fiction
Warts are a typical skin condition caused by the human papillomavirus (HPV). They will seem on varied parts of the body, including the palms, feet, and genital areas. Warts are generally hurtless, however they can be ugly and bothersome, leading many people to seek ways to remove them. Unfortunately, there's numerous misinformation surrounding wart removal methods, leading to the proliferation of myths and misconceptions. In this article, we will debunk a number of the most common wart removal myths and provide evidence-primarily based information on efficient wart removal techniques.
Fable 1: Warts Can Be Removed by Cutting or Scraping Them Off
One of the vital persistent myths about wart removal is the belief that slicing or scraping the wart off with a pointy object is an efficient and safe method. This will be not only painful but in addition dangerous. Making an attempt to remove a wart by cutting it can lead to infection, scarring, and even the spread of the virus to different parts of the body. It is crucial to avoid this method and instead seek professional medical advice for safe and effective wart removal.
Reality: Wart removal should be carried out by a medical professional utilizing appropriate treatments such as cryotherapy (freezing), laser remedy, or topical medications.
Delusion 2: Duct Tape Can Remove Warts
The duct tape technique involves applying duct tape to the wart for an extended period, with the assumption that it will eventually peel off the wart. This method lacks scientific proof to support its effectiveness, and while it could work in some cases, it shouldn't be a reliable or recommended wart removal technique.
Truth: Scientifically proven treatments like cryotherapy, laser remedy, and topical medications are more effective and reliable for wart removal.
Fable three: Warts Will Disappear on Their Own
Some folks imagine that if they ignore warts and wait long enough, they will finally disappear on their own. While it's true that some warts might go away without treatment, this shouldn't be always the case, and it can take a significant amount of time for them to resolve naturally. Additionally, untreated warts can proceed to develop, spread, and become more painful.
Fact: It is better to seek professional treatment for warts to speed up the healing process and forestall potential complications.
Delusion 4: Over-the-Counter (OTC) Wart Removers Are Always Efficient
Many OTC wart removal products are available in drugstores, similar to salicylic acid-based mostly solutions and patches. While these products will be efficient for some individuals, they might not work for everybody, and their success depends upon the type and placement of the wart. It is essential to observe the directions caretotally and consult a healthcare professional if the wart doesn't reply to OTC treatments.
Fact: OTC wart removers might be effective in some cases, however they aren't assured to work for everyone. Consulting a healthcare provider for steerage is advisable.
Fantasy 5: Warts Can Be Removed by Making use of Household Items
Numerous home treatments for wart removal have been steered through the years, together with applying items like garlic, banana peels, or vinegar to the wart. These methods lack scientific assist and could be ineffective or even dangerous, as they may cause skin irritation or allergic reactions.
Fact: For safe and efficient wart removal, it is finest to seek the advice of a healthcare professional who can recommend evidence-based treatments.
Fable 6: Once a Wart Is Removed, It Will By no means Return
Sadly, even after successful wart removal, there is no such thing as a guarantee that the wart will not reappear within the future. The HPV virus can remain dormant within the skin, and warts can recur under sure conditions. Proper hygiene and preventive measures can assist reduce the risk of recurrence.
Truth: Warts can recur, so it's important to comply with your healthcare provider's advice on prevention and put up-removal care.
